Transaction 031d1d51c103abd20159ee2fbf56a9af3255046408dd0b091814ddaa0739db95

1 Input
2 Outputs
  • 031d1d51c103abd20159ee2fbf56a9af3255046408dd0b091814ddaa0739db95:0
  • value  331302833
    address  1DnrVwTTE6p4s7FT7peGvYhxgyzEU6jLNW
  • 031d1d51c103abd20159ee2fbf56a9af3255046408dd0b091814ddaa0739db95:1
  • value  21387167
    address  122ftQLxmFbmDw94JW8ZVFAunAGN3dNKUR